"perhaps the worst blues album ever made"[edit]

Somebody should probably emend the entry to note that the reviewer for Living Blues magazine called it "perhaps the worst blues album ever made." Those words made me throw down LB and rush out to purchase the album. When reviewers for ethnographic journals such as LB insist that something is the worst of all time, what they usually mean is that it violates the religious creed that undergirds the journal's editorial policy. In this case, the reviewer for "the magazine of the African American blues tradition" resented the way in which the Jon Spencer Blues Explosion had interfused their punk sounds and attitudes with Burnside's sacred North Mississippi blues style. I thought it was an experiment worth making--and certainly NOT the worst blues album ever made.
